Solution Overview
Problem
Existing machine tool devices lack a simple and cost-effective method for securely attaching tools with thread-less interfaces to tool holders, limiting flexibility and increasing costs due to the need for multiple tool hubs and complex mounting processes.
Innovation Solution
A machine tool device with a positive locking unit that connects a driver unit and fastening unit in a rotationally fixed manner, using a flange and driver elements for torque transmission and axial locking, allowing tools without threads to be securely attached to tool holders with external threads, facilitating easy mounting and unmounting.

A machine tool device, in particular a tool adapter, for connecting a tool, in particular a brush, to a tool holder of a machine tool, in particular an angle grinder, has at least one driver unit for a rotationally fixed connection to the tool and at least one fastening unit for axial fastening of the tool to the tool holder. The machine tool device has a positive locking unit, via which the driver unit and the fastening unit can be connected to one another in a rotationally fixed manner via a positive lock.
